How to contribute to MarkupSafe
===============================

Thank you for considering contributing to MarkupSafe!


Support questions
-----------------

Please don't use the issue tracker for this. The issue tracker is a tool
to address bugs and feature requests in MarkupSafe itself. Use one of
the following resources for questions about using MarkupSafe or issues
with your own code:

-   The ``#get-help`` channel on our Discord chat:
    https://discord.gg/pallets
-   The mailing list flask@python.org for long term discussion or larger
    issues.
-   Ask on `Stack Overflow`_. Search with Google first using:
    ``site:stackoverflow.com markupsafe {search term, exception message, etc.}``

.. _Stack Overflow: https://stackoverflow.com/search?tab=relevance&q=markupsafe


Reporting issues
----------------

Include the following information in your post:

-   Describe what you expected to happen.
-   If possible, include a `minimal reproducible example`_ to help us
    identify the issue. This also helps check that the issue is not with
    your own code.
-   Describe what actually happened. Include the full traceback if there
    was an exception.
-   List your Python and MarkupSafe versions. If possible, check if this
    issue is already fixed in the latest releases or the latest code in
    the repository.

.. _minimal reproducible example: https://stackoverflow.com/help/minimal-reproducible-example


Submitting patches
------------------

If there is not an open issue for what you want to submit, prefer
opening one for discussion before working on a PR. You can work on any
issue that doesn't have an open PR linked to it or a maintainer assigned
to it. These show up in the sidebar. No need to ask if you can work on
an issue that interests you.

Include the following in your patch:

-   Use `Black`_ to format your code. This and other tools will run
    automatically if you install `pre-commit`_ using the instructions
    below.
-   Include tests if your patch adds or changes code. Make sure the test
    fails without your patch.
-   Update any relevant docs pages and docstrings. Docs pages and
    docstrings should be wrapped at 72 characters.
-   Add an entry in ``CHANGES.rst``. Use the same style as other
    entries. Also include ``.. versionchanged::`` inline changelogs in
    relevant docstrings.

.. _Black: https://black.readthedocs.io
.. _pre-commit: https://pre-commit.com


First time setup
~~~~~~~~~~~~~~~~

-   Download and install the `latest version of git`_.
-   Configure git with your `username`_ and `email`_.

    .. code-block:: text

        $ git config --global user.name 'your name'
        $ git config --global user.email 'your email'

-   Make sure you have a `GitHub account`_.
-   Fork MarkupSafe to your GitHub account by clicking the `Fork`_ button.
-   `Clone`_ the main repository locally.

    .. code-block:: text

        $ git clone https://github.com/pallets/markupsafe
        $ cd markupsafe

-   Add your fork as a remote to push your work to. Replace
    ``{username}`` with your username. This names the remote "fork", the
    default Pallets remote is "origin".

    .. code-block:: text

        $ git remote add fork https://github.com/{username}/markupsafe

-   Create a virtualenv.

    .. code-block:: text

        $ python3 -m venv env
        $ . env/bin/activate

    On Windows, activating is different.

    .. code-block:: text

        > env\\Scripts\\activate

-   Upgrade pip and setuptools.

    .. code-block:: text

        $ python -m pip install --upgrade pip setuptools

-   Install the development dependencies, then install MarkupSafe in
    editable mode.

    .. code-block:: text

        $ pip install -r requirements/dev.txt && pip install -e .

-   Install the pre-commit hooks.

    .. code-block:: text

        $ pre-commit install

.. _latest version of git: https://git-scm.com/downloads
.. _username: https://docs.github.com/en/github/using-git/setting-your-username-in-git
.. _email: https://docs.github.com/en/github/setting-up-and-managing-your-github-user-account/setting-your-commit-email-address
.. _GitHub account: https://github.com/join
.. _Fork: https://github.com/pallets/markupsafe/fork
.. _Clone: https://docs.github.com/en/github/getting-started-with-github/fork-a-repo#step-2-create-a-local-clone-of-your-fork


Start coding
~~~~~~~~~~~~

-   Create a branch to identify the issue you would like to work on. If
    you're submitting a bug or documentation fix, branch off of the
    latest ".x" branch.

    .. code-block:: text

        $ git fetch origin
        $ git checkout -b your-branch-name origin/2.0.x

    If you're submitting a feature addition or change, branch off of the
    "main" branch.

    .. code-block:: text

        $ git fetch origin
        $ git checkout -b your-branch-name origin/main

-   Using your favorite editor, make your changes,
    `committing as you go`_.
-   Include tests that cover any code changes you make. Make sure the
    test fails without your patch. Run the tests as described below.
-   Push your commits to your fork on GitHub and
    `create a pull request`_. Link to the issue being addressed with
    ``fixes #123`` in the pull request.

    .. code-block:: text

        $ git push --set-upstream fork your-branch-name

.. _committing as you go: https://dont-be-afraid-to-commit.readthedocs.io/en/latest/git/commandlinegit.html#commit-your-changes
.. _create a pull request: https://docs.github.com/en/github/collaborating-with-issues-and-pull-requests/creating-a-pull-request


Running the tests
~~~~~~~~~~~~~~~~~

Run the basic test suite with pytest.

.. code-block:: text

    $ pytest

This runs the tests for the current environment, which is usually
sufficient. CI will run the full suite when you submit your pull
request. You can run the full test suite with tox if you don't want to
wait.

.. code-block:: text

    $ tox


Running test coverage
~~~~~~~~~~~~~~~~~~~~~

Generating a report of lines that do not have test coverage can indicate
where to start contributing. Run ``pytest`` using ``coverage`` and
generate a report.

.. code-block:: text

    $ pip install coverage
    $ coverage run -m pytest
    $ coverage html

Open ``htmlcov/index.html`` in your browser to explore the report.

Read more about `coverage <https://coverage.readthedocs.io>`__.


Building the docs
~~~~~~~~~~~~~~~~~

Build the docs in the ``docs`` directory using Sphinx.

.. code-block:: text

    $ cd docs
    $ make html

Open ``_build/html/index.html`` in your browser to view the docs.

Read more about `Sphinx <https://www.sphinx-doc.org/en/stable/>`__.

[start of README.md]
# MarkupSafe

MarkupSafe implements a text object that escapes characters so it is
safe to use in HTML and XML. Characters that have special meanings are
replaced so that they display as the actual characters. This mitigates
injection attacks, meaning untrusted user input can safely be displayed
on a page.


## Examples

```pycon
>>> from markupsafe import Markup, escape

>>> # escape replaces special characters and wraps in Markup
>>> escape("<script>alert(document.cookie);</script>")
Markup('&lt;script&gt;alert(document.cookie);&lt;/script&gt;')

>>> # wrap in Markup to mark text "safe" and prevent escaping
>>> Markup("<strong>Hello</strong>")
Markup('<strong>hello</strong>')

>>> escape(Markup("<strong>Hello</strong>"))
Markup('<strong>hello</strong>')

>>> # Markup is a str subclass
>>> # methods and operators escape their arguments
>>> template = Markup("Hello <em>{name}</em>")
>>> template.format(name='"World"')
Markup('Hello <em>&#34;World&#34;</em>')
```

[start of docs/formatting.rst]
.. currentmodule:: markupsafe

String Formatting
=================

The :class:`Markup` class can be used as a format string. Objects
formatted into a markup string will be escaped first.


Format Method
-------------

The ``format`` method extends the standard :meth:`str.format` behavior
to use an ``__html_format__`` method.

#.  If an object has an ``__html_format__`` method, it is called as a
    replacement for the ``__format__`` method. It is passed a format
    specifier if it's given. The method must return a string or
    :class:`Markup` instance.

#.  If an object has an ``__html__`` method, it is called. If a format
    specifier was passed and the class defined ``__html__`` but not
    ``__html_format__``, a ``ValueError`` is raised.

#.  Otherwise Python's default format behavior is used and the result
    is escaped.

For example, to implement a ``User`` that wraps its ``name`` in a
``span`` tag, and adds a link when using the ``"link"`` format
specifier:

.. code-block:: python

    class User(object):
        def __init__(self, id, name):
            self.id = id
            self.name = name

        def __html_format__(self, format_spec):
            if format_spec == "link":
                return Markup(
                    '<a href="/user/{}">{}</a>'
                ).format(self.id, self.__html__())
            elif format_spec:
                raise ValueError("Invalid format spec")
            return self.__html__()

        def __html__(self):
            return Markup(
                '<span class="user">{0}</span>'
            ).format(self.name)


.. code-block:: pycon

    >>> user = User(3, "<script>")
    >>> escape(user)
    Markup('<span class="user">&lt;script&gt;</span>')
    >>> Markup("<p>User: {user:link}").format(user=user)
    Markup('<p>User: <a href="/user/3"><span class="user">&lt;script&gt;</span></a>

See Python's docs on :ref:`format string syntax <python:formatstrings>`.


printf-style Formatting
-----------------------

Besides escaping, there's no special behavior involved with percent
formatting.

.. code-block:: pycon

    >>> user = User(3, "<script>")
    >>> Markup('<a href="/user/%d">%s</a>') % (user.id, user.name)
    Markup('<a href="/user/3">&lt;script&gt;</a>')

See Python's docs on :ref:`printf-style formatting <python:old-string-formatting>`.

[end of docs/formatting.rst]
[start of docs/index.rst]
.. currentmodule:: markupsafe

MarkupSafe
==========

MarkupSafe escapes characters so text is safe to use in HTML and XML.
Characters that have special meanings are replaced so that they display
as the actual characters. This mitigates injection attacks, meaning
untrusted user input can safely be displayed on a page.

The :func:`escape` function escapes text and returns a :class:`Markup`
object. The object won't be escaped anymore, but any text that is used
with it will be, ensuring that the result remains safe to use in HTML.

>>> from markupsafe import escape
>>> hello = escape("<em>Hello</em>")
>>> hello
Markup('&lt;em&gt;Hello&lt;/em&gt;')
>>> escape(hello)
Markup('&lt;em&gt;Hello&lt;/em&gt;')
>>> hello + " <strong>World</strong>"
Markup('&lt;em&gt;Hello&lt;/em&gt; &lt;strong&gt;World&lt;/strong&gt;')


Installing
----------

Install and update using `pip`_:

.. code-block:: text

    pip install -U MarkupSafe

.. _pip: https://pip.pypa.io/en/stable/quickstart/

[start of docs/html.rst]
.. currentmodule:: markupsafe

HTML Representations
====================

In many frameworks, if a class implements an ``__html__`` method it
will be used to get the object's representation in HTML. MarkupSafe's
:func:`escape` function and :class:`Markup` class understand and
implement this method. If an object has an ``__html__`` method it will
be called rather than converting the object to a string, and the result
will be assumed safe and not escaped.

For example, an ``Image`` class might automatically generate an
``<img>`` tag:

.. code-block:: python

    class Image:
        def __init__(self, url):
            self.url = url

        def __html__(self):
            return f'<img src="{self.url}">'

.. code-block:: pycon

    >>> img = Image("/static/logo.png")
    >>> Markup(img)
    Markup('<img src="/static/logo.png">')

Since this bypasses escaping, you need to be careful about using
user-provided data in the output. For example, a user's display name
should still be escaped:

.. code-block:: python

    class User:
        def __init__(self, id, name):
            self.id = id
            self.name = name

        def __html__(self):
            return f'<a href="/user/{self.id}">{escape(self.name)}</a>'

.. code-block:: pycon

    >>> user = User(3, "<script>")
    >>> escape(user)
    Markup('<a href="/users/3">&lt;script&gt;</a>')

[end of docs/html.rst]

[start of src/markupsafe/_speedups.c]
#include <Python.h>

#define GET_DELTA(inp, inp_end, delta) \\
    while (inp < inp_end) { \\
        switch (*inp++) { \\
        case '"': \\
        case '\\'': \\
        case '&': \\
            delta += 4; \\
            break; \\
        case '<': \\
        case '>': \\
            delta += 3; \\
            break; \\
        } \\
    }

#define DO_ESCAPE(inp, inp_end, outp) \\
    { \\
        Py_ssize_t ncopy = 0; \\
        while (inp < inp_end) { \\
            switch (*inp) { \\
            case '"': \\
                memcpy(outp, inp-ncopy, sizeof(*outp)*ncopy); \\
                outp += ncopy; ncopy = 0; \\
                *outp++ = '&'; \\
                *outp++ = '#'; \\
                *outp++ = '3'; \\
                *outp++ = '4'; \\
                *outp++ = ';'; \\
                break; \\
            case '\\'': \\
                memcpy(outp, inp-ncopy, sizeof(*outp)*ncopy); \\
                outp += ncopy; ncopy = 0; \\
                *outp++ = '&'; \\
                *outp++ = '#'; \\
                *outp++ = '3'; \\
                *outp++ = '9'; \\
                *outp++ = ';'; \\
                break; \\
            case '&': \\
                memcpy(outp, inp-ncopy, sizeof(*outp)*ncopy); \\
                outp += ncopy; ncopy = 0; \\
                *outp++ = '&'; \\
                *outp++ = 'a'; \\
                *outp++ = 'm'; \\
                *outp++ = 'p'; \\
                *outp++ = ';'; \\
                break; \\
            case '<': \\
                memcpy(outp, inp-ncopy, sizeof(*outp)*ncopy); \\
                outp += ncopy; ncopy = 0; \\
                *outp++ = '&'; \\
                *outp++ = 'l'; \\
                *outp++ = 't'; \\
                *outp++ = ';'; \\
                break; \\
            case '>': \\
                memcpy(outp, inp-ncopy, sizeof(*outp)*ncopy); \\
                outp += ncopy; ncopy = 0; \\
                *outp++ = '&'; \\
                *outp++ = 'g'; \\
                *outp++ = 't'; \\
                *outp++ = ';'; \\
                break; \\
            default: \\
                ncopy++; \\
            } \\
            inp++; \\
        } \\
        memcpy(outp, inp-ncopy, sizeof(*outp)*ncopy); \\
    }

static PyObject*
escape_unicode_kind1(PyUnicodeObject *in)
{
    Py_UCS1 *inp = PyUnicode_1BYTE_DATA(in);
    Py_UCS1 *inp_end = inp + PyUnicode_GET_LENGTH(in);
    Py_UCS1 *outp;
    PyObject *out;
    Py_ssize_t delta = 0;

    GET_DELTA(inp, inp_end, delta);
    if (!delta) {
        Py_INCREF(in);
        return (PyObject*)in;
    }

    out = PyUnicode_New(PyUnicode_GET_LENGTH(in) + delta,
                        PyUnicode_IS_ASCII(in) ? 127 : 255);
    if (!out)
        return NULL;

    inp = PyUnicode_1BYTE_DATA(in);
    outp = PyUnicode_1BYTE_DATA(out);
    DO_ESCAPE(inp, inp_end, outp);
    return out;
}

static PyObject*
escape_unicode_kind2(PyUnicodeObject *in)
{
    Py_UCS2 *inp = PyUnicode_2BYTE_DATA(in);
    Py_UCS2 *inp_end = inp + PyUnicode_GET_LENGTH(in);
    Py_UCS2 *outp;
    PyObject *out;
    Py_ssize_t delta = 0;

    GET_DELTA(inp, inp_end, delta);
    if (!delta) {
        Py_INCREF(in);
        return (PyObject*)in;
    }

    out = PyUnicode_New(PyUnicode_GET_LENGTH(in) + delta, 65535);
    if (!out)
        return NULL;

    inp = PyUnicode_2BYTE_DATA(in);
    outp = PyUnicode_2BYTE_DATA(out);
    DO_ESCAPE(inp, inp_end, outp);
    return out;
}


static PyObject*
escape_unicode_kind4(PyUnicodeObject *in)
{
    Py_UCS4 *inp = PyUnicode_4BYTE_DATA(in);
    Py_UCS4 *inp_end = inp + PyUnicode_GET_LENGTH(in);
    Py_UCS4 *outp;
    PyObject *out;
    Py_ssize_t delta = 0;

    GET_DELTA(inp, inp_end, delta);
    if (!delta) {
        Py_INCREF(in);
        return (PyObject*)in;
    }

    out = PyUnicode_New(PyUnicode_GET_LENGTH(in) + delta, 1114111);
    if (!out)
        return NULL;

    inp = PyUnicode_4BYTE_DATA(in);
    outp = PyUnicode_4BYTE_DATA(out);
    DO_ESCAPE(inp, inp_end, outp);
    return out;
}

static PyObject*
escape_unicode(PyObject *self, PyObject *s)
{
    if (!PyUnicode_Check(s))
        return NULL;

    // This check is no longer needed in Python 3.12.
    if (PyUnicode_READY(s))
        return NULL;

    switch (PyUnicode_KIND(s)) {
    case PyUnicode_1BYTE_KIND:
        return escape_unicode_kind1((PyUnicodeObject*) s);
    case PyUnicode_2BYTE_KIND:
        return escape_unicode_kind2((PyUnicodeObject*) s);
    case PyUnicode_4BYTE_KIND:
        return escape_unicode_kind4((PyUnicodeObject*) s);
    }
    assert(0);  /* shouldn't happen */
    return NULL;
}

static PyMethodDef module_methods[] = {
    {"_escape_inner", (PyCFunction)escape_unicode, METH_O, NULL},
    {NULL, NULL, 0, NULL}  /* Sentinel */
};

static struct PyModuleDef module_definition = {
    PyModuleDef_HEAD_INIT,
    "markupsafe._speedups",
    NULL,
    -1,
    module_methods,
    NULL,
    NULL,
    NULL,
    NULL
};

PyMODINIT_FUNC
PyInit__speedups(void)
{
    PyObject *m = PyModule_Create(&module_definition);

    if (m == NULL) {
        return NULL;
    }

    #ifdef Py_GIL_DISABLED
    PyUnstable_Module_SetGIL(m, Py_MOD_GIL_NOT_USED);
    #endif

    return m;
}

[end of src/markupsafe/_speedups.c]
[start of src/markupsafe/__init__.py]
from __future__ import annotations

import collections.abc as cabc
import string
import typing as t

try:
    from ._speedups import _escape_inner
except ImportError:
    from ._native import _escape_inner

if t.TYPE_CHECKING:
    import typing_extensions as te


class _HasHTML(t.Protocol):
    def __html__(self, /) -> str: ...


class _TPEscape(t.Protocol):
    def __call__(self, s: t.Any, /) -> Markup: ...


def escape(s: t.Any, /) -> Markup:
    """Replace the characters ``&``, ``<``, ``>``, ``'``, and ``"`` in
    the string with HTML-safe sequences. Use this if you need to display
    text that might contain such characters in HTML.

    If the object has an ``__html__`` method, it is called and the
    return value is assumed to already be safe for HTML.

    :param s: An object to be converted to a string and escaped.
    :return: A :class:`Markup` string with the escaped text.
    """
    # If the object is already a plain string, skip __html__ check and string
    # conversion. This is the most common use case.
    # Use type(s) instead of s.__class__ because a proxy object may be reporting
    # the __class__ of the proxied value.
    if type(s) is str:
        return Markup(_escape_inner(s))

    if hasattr(s, "__html__"):
        return Markup(s.__html__())

    return Markup(_escape_inner(str(s)))


def escape_silent(s: t.Any | None, /) -> Markup:
    """Like :func:`escape` but treats ``None`` as the empty string.
    Useful with optional values, as otherwise you get the string
    ``'None'`` when the value is ``None``.

    >>> escape(None)
    Markup('None')
    >>> escape_silent(None)
    Markup('')
    """
    if s is None:
        return Markup()

    return escape(s)


def soft_str(s: t.Any, /) -> str:
    """Convert an object to a string if it isn't already. This preserves
    a :class:`Markup` string rather than converting it back to a basic
    string, so it will still be marked as safe and won't be escaped
    again.

    >>> value = escape("<User 1>")
    >>> value
    Markup('&lt;User 1&gt;')
    >>> escape(str(value))
    Markup('&amp;lt;User 1&amp;gt;')
    >>> escape(soft_str(value))
    Markup('&lt;User 1&gt;')
    """
    if not isinstance(s, str):
        return str(s)

    return s


class Markup(str):
    """A string that is ready to be safely inserted into an HTML or XML
    document, either because it was escaped or because it was marked
    safe.

    Passing an object to the constructor converts it to text and wraps
    it to mark it safe without escaping. To escape the text, use the
    :meth:`escape` class method instead.

    >>> Markup("Hello, <em>World</em>!")
    Markup('Hello, <em>World</em>!')
    >>> Markup(42)
    Markup('42')
    >>> Markup.escape("Hello, <em>World</em>!")
    Markup('Hello &lt;em&gt;World&lt;/em&gt;!')

    This implements the ``__html__()`` interface that some frameworks
    use. Passing an object that implements ``__html__()`` will wrap the
    output of that method, marking it safe.

    >>> class Foo:
    ...     def __html__(self):
    ...         return '<a href="/foo">foo</a>'
    ...
    >>> Markup(Foo())
    Markup('<a href="/foo">foo</a>')

    This is a subclass of :class:`str`. It has the same methods, but
    escapes their arguments and returns a ``Markup`` instance.

    >>> Markup("<em>%s</em>") % ("foo & bar",)
    Markup('<em>foo &amp; bar</em>')
    >>> Markup("<em>Hello</em> ") + "<foo>"
    Markup('<em>Hello</em> &lt;foo&gt;')
    """

    __slots__ = ()

    def __new__(
        cls, object: t.Any = "", encoding: str | None = None, errors: str = "strict"
    ) -> te.Self:
        if hasattr(object, "__html__"):
            object = object.__html__()

        if encoding is None:
            return super().__new__(cls, object)

        return super().__new__(cls, object, encoding, errors)

    def __html__(self, /) -> te.Self:
        return self

    def __add__(self, value: str | _HasHTML, /) -> te.Self:
        if isinstance(value, str) or hasattr(value, "__html__"):
            return self.__class__(super().__add__(self.escape(value)))

        return NotImplemented

    def __radd__(self, value: str | _HasHTML, /) -> te.Self:
        if isinstance(value, str) or hasattr(value, "__html__"):
            return self.escape(value).__add__(self)

        return NotImplemented

    def __mul__(self, value: t.SupportsIndex, /) -> te.Self:
        return self.__class__(super().__mul__(value))

    def __rmul__(self, value: t.SupportsIndex, /) -> te.Self:
        return self.__class__(super().__mul__(value))

    def __mod__(self, value: t.Any, /) -> te.Self:
        if isinstance(value, tuple):
            # a tuple of arguments, each wrapped
            value = tuple(_MarkupEscapeHelper(x, self.escape) for x in value)
        elif hasattr(type(value), "__getitem__") and not isinstance(value, str):
            # a mapping of arguments, wrapped
            value = _MarkupEscapeHelper(value, self.escape)
        else:
            # a single argument, wrapped with the helper and a tuple
            value = (_MarkupEscapeHelper(value, self.escape),)

        return self.__class__(super().__mod__(value))

    def __repr__(self, /) -> str:
        return f"{self.__class__.__name__}({super().__repr__()})"

    def join(self, iterable: cabc.Iterable[str | _HasHTML], /) -> te.Self:
        return self.__class__(super().join(map(self.escape, iterable)))

    def split(  # type: ignore[override]
        self, /, sep: str | None = None, maxsplit: t.SupportsIndex = -1
    ) -> list[te.Self]:
        return [self.__class__(v) for v in super().split(sep, maxsplit)]

    def rsplit(  # type: ignore[override]
        self, /, sep: str | None = None, maxsplit: t.SupportsIndex = -1
    ) -> list[te.Self]:
        return [self.__class__(v) for v in super().rsplit(sep, maxsplit)]

    def splitlines(  # type: ignore[override]
        self, /, keepends: bool = False
    ) -> list[te.Self]:
        return [self.__class__(v) for v in super().splitlines(keepends)]

    def unescape(self, /) -> str:
        """Convert escaped markup back into a text string. This replaces
        HTML entities with the characters they represent.

        >>> Markup("Main &raquo; <em>About</em>").unescape()
        'Main \u00bb <em>About</em>'
        """
        from html import unescape

        return unescape(str(self))

    def striptags(self, /) -> str:
        """:meth:`unescape` the markup, remove tags, and normalize
        whitespace to single spaces.

        >>> Markup("Main &raquo;\    <em>About</em>").striptags()
        'Main \u00bb About'
        """
        value = str(self)

        # Look for comments then tags separately. Otherwise, a comment that
        # contains a tag would end early, leaving some of the comment behind.

        # keep finding comment start marks
        while (start := value.find("<!--")) != -1:
            # find a comment end mark beyond the start, otherwise stop
            if (end := value.find("-->", start)) == -1:
                break

            value = f"{value[:start]}{value[end + 3:]}"

        # remove tags using the same method
        while (start := value.find("<")) != -1:
            if (end := value.find(">", start)) == -1:
                break

            value = f"{value[:start]}{value[end + 1:]}"

        # collapse spaces
        value = " ".join(value.split())
        return self.__class__(value).unescape()

    @classmethod
    def escape(cls, s: t.Any, /) -> te.Self:
        """Escape a string. Calls :func:`escape` and ensures that for
        subclasses the correct type is returned.
        """
        rv = escape(s)

        if rv.__class__ is not cls:
            return cls(rv)

        return rv  # type: ignore[return-value]

    def __getitem__(self, key: t.SupportsIndex | slice, /) -> te.Self:
        return self.__class__(super().__getitem__(key))

    def capitalize(self, /) -> te.Self:
        return self.__class__(super().capitalize())

    def title(self, /) -> te.Self:
        return self.__class__(super().title())

    def lower(self, /) -> te.Self:
        return self.__class__(super().lower())

    def upper(self, /) -> te.Self:
        return self.__class__(super().upper())

    def replace(self, old: str, new: str, count: t.SupportsIndex = -1, /) -> te.Self:
        return self.__class__(super().replace(old, self.escape(new), count))

    def ljust(self, width: t.SupportsIndex, fillchar: str = " ", /) -> te.Self:
        return self.__class__(super().ljust(width, self.escape(fillchar)))

    def rjust(self, width: t.SupportsIndex, fillchar: str = " ", /) -> te.Self:
        return self.__class__(super().rjust(width, self.escape(fillchar)))

    def lstrip(self, chars: str | None = None, /) -> te.Self:
        return self.__class__(super().lstrip(chars))

    def rstrip(self, chars: str | None = None, /) -> te.Self:
        return self.__class__(super().rstrip(chars))

    def center(self, width: t.SupportsIndex, fillchar: str = " ", /) -> te.Self:
        return self.__class__(super().center(width, self.escape(fillchar)))

    def strip(self, chars: str | None = None, /) -> te.Self:
        return self.__class__(super().strip(chars))

    def translate(
        self,
        table: cabc.Mapping[int, str | int | None],  # type: ignore[override]
        /,
    ) -> str:
        return self.__class__(super().translate(table))

    def expandtabs(self, /, tabsize: t.SupportsIndex = 8) -> te.Self:
        return self.__class__(super().expandtabs(tabsize))

    def swapcase(self, /) -> te.Self:
        return self.__class__(super().swapcase())

    def zfill(self, width: t.SupportsIndex, /) -> te.Self:
        return self.__class__(super().zfill(width))

    def casefold(self, /) -> te.Self:
        return self.__class__(super().casefold())

    def removeprefix(self, prefix: str, /) -> te.Self:
        return self.__class__(super().removeprefix(prefix))

    def removesuffix(self, suffix: str) -> te.Self:
        return self.__class__(super().removesuffix(suffix))

    def partition(self, sep: str, /) -> tuple[te.Self, te.Self, te.Self]:
        left, sep, right = super().partition(sep)
        cls = self.__class__
        return cls(left), cls(sep), cls(right)

    def rpartition(self, sep: str, /) -> tuple[te.Self, te.Self, te.Self]:
        left, sep, right = super().rpartition(sep)
        cls = self.__class__
        return cls(left), cls(sep), cls(right)

    def format(self, *args: t.Any, **kwargs: t.Any) -> te.Self:
        formatter = EscapeFormatter(self.escape)
        return self.__class__(formatter.vformat(self, args, kwargs))

    def format_map(
        self,
        mapping: cabc.Mapping[str, t.Any],  # type: ignore[override]
        /,
    ) -> te.Self:
        formatter = EscapeFormatter(self.escape)
        return self.__class__(formatter.vformat(self, (), mapping))

    def __html_format__(self, format_spec: str, /) -> te.Self:
        if format_spec:
            raise ValueError("Unsupported format specification for Markup.")

        return self


class EscapeFormatter(string.Formatter):
    __slots__ = ("escape",)

    def __init__(self, escape: _TPEscape) -> None:
        self.escape: _TPEscape = escape
        super().__init__()

    def format_field(self, value: t.Any, format_spec: str) -> str:
        if hasattr(value, "__html_format__"):
            rv = value.__html_format__(format_spec)
        elif hasattr(value, "__html__"):
            if format_spec:
                raise ValueError(
                    f"Format specifier {format_spec} given, but {type(value)} does not"
                    " define __html_format__. A class that defines __html__ must define"
                    " __html_format__ to work with format specifiers."
                )
            rv = value.__html__()
        else:
            # We need to make sure the format spec is str here as
            # otherwise the wrong callback methods are invoked.
            rv = super().format_field(value, str(format_spec))
        return str(self.escape(rv))


class _MarkupEscapeHelper:
    """Helper for :meth:`Markup.__mod__`."""

    __slots__ = ("obj", "escape")

    def __init__(self, obj: t.Any, escape: _TPEscape) -> None:
        self.obj: t.Any = obj
        self.escape: _TPEscape = escape

    def __getitem__(self, key: t.Any, /) -> te.Self:
        return self.__class__(self.obj[key], self.escape)

    def __str__(self, /) -> str:
        return str(self.escape(self.obj))

    def __repr__(self, /) -> str:
        return str(self.escape(repr(self.obj)))

    def __int__(self, /) -> int:
        return int(self.obj)

    def __float__(self, /) -> float:
        return float(self.obj)


def __getattr__(name: str) -> t.Any:
    if name == "__version__":
        import importlib.metadata
        import warnings

        warnings.warn(
            "The '__version__' attribute is deprecated and will be removed in"
            " MarkupSafe 3.1. Use feature detection, or"
            ' `importlib.metadata.version("markupsafe")`, instead.',
            stacklevel=2,
        )
        return importlib.metadata.version("markupsafe")

    raise AttributeError(name)

[end of src/markupsafe/__init__.py]
[start of src/markupsafe/_native.py]
def _escape_inner(s: str, /) -> str:
    return (
        s.replace("&", "&amp;")
        .replace(">", "&gt;")
        .replace("<", "&lt;")
        .replace("'", "&#39;")
        .replace('"', "&#34;")
    )

[end of src/markupsafe/_native.py]
